NCERT Class 11 Physics Chapter 8: Mechanical Properties of Solids – Overview

Mechanical properties of solids tell us how materials react when we apply force on them. This is used in construction, machines, roadways and even sports equipment.

Main Concepts You’ll Learn

1. Stress and Strain

  • Stress: Force applied per unit area
  • Strain: Change in shape or size per original size
  • Different types – longitudinal, shear, and bulk

2. Hooke’s Law

  • Explains the linear relationship between stress and strain
  • Formula: σ=E⋅ϵ\sigma = E \cdot \epsilonσ=E⋅ϵ, where E is Young’s modulus

3. Elastic Moduli

4. Stress-Strain Curve

  • Elastic region
  • Yield point
  • Permanent deformation
  • Breaking point

5. Applications in Daily Life

  • Why bridges have gaps
  • Why tall buildings sway slightly
  • Why springs return to original shape
  • Materials chosen for helmets, tyres, and machines

Key Takeaways from the Chapter

  • Every solid reacts differently to force
  • Elasticity is not permanent
  • Engineers choose materials based on their modulus values
  • Safety in construction depends on understanding these principles

About Chapter 10 – शंकु परिच्छेद (Conic Sections)

The chapter शंकु परिच्छेद introduces the different curves formed when a plane cuts through a right circular cone at various angles. These curves are called conic sections and include four major types – circle, parabola, ellipse, and hyperbola. Each of these has a unique equation, set of properties, and methods to find their focus, directrix, and eccentricity.

The chapter also explains how these curves are derived and represented on a coordinate plane. It gives both the geometric understanding and the algebraic approach, which helps students develop a balanced grasp of the topic.

Why Learning Conic Sections is Important

The importance of शंकु परिच्छेद goes beyond classroom learning. These shapes are everywhere in real life – from the orbits of planets and satellite paths (ellipse) to the shape of headlights and suspension bridges (parabola). Understanding these curves helps in understanding natural and man-made structures around us.
